air-Q Antivirus Index
The air-Q virus index was developed specifically to assess a potential viral load. It uses carbon dioxide as the primary indicator of the potential aerosol load and, therefore, the potential viral load. A high index indicates a low risk of viral transmission; a low index indicates a potentially high risk of viral transmission. air-Q Mold Resistance Index
The air-Q mold index was developed to assess the potential risk of mold. To do this, it uses changes in humidity and temperature over a specific period as indicators of potential mold growth. A high mold index indicates a low risk of mold growth; a low mold index value indicates a high potential risk of mold. The air-Q Health Index™ for Air Quality
Air quality directly affects our health. In the short term, dust and dry air can make us more susceptible to colds. Nitrogen oxides—specifically nitrogen dioxide and ozone—can also cause respiratory tract irritation and weaken the respiratory system’s defenses, even with brief exposure.
In the long term, fine particulate matter, nitrogen oxides, sulfur oxides, ozone, formaldehyde, and certain organic compounds (VOCs) pose health concerns and, therefore, should be monitored continuously—ideally 24 hours a day—or avoided if possible.
The air-Q air analyzer takes into account all the hazards posed by these substances and calculates the air-Q™ health index based on official limit values, recommendations from organizations (such as the Federal Environment Agency or the WHO), and scientific studies. The air-Q health index is calculated based on the “worst” measured value among all parameters at a given time. If, for example, a high level of fine particulate matter results in a 20% reduction and a high level of nitrogen dioxide warrants a 30% reduction in health, the health index is calculated as follows: 100% – 30% (nitrogen dioxide value) = 70%. The air-Q Air Quality Performance Index™
Air quality affects not only health, but also well-being and performance. Even after a very short time, the concentration of carbon dioxide in a closed room can reach a level that has a measurable and demonstrable impact on human concentration. After one or two hours in a typical office, carbon dioxide levels are often high enough to increase the error rate and limit the ability to engage in complex thinking.
A very specific relationship has also been demonstrated between concentrations of fine particulate matter, on the one hand, and performance, on the other. Air temperature and humidity also have a lasting impact on cognitive function. And a lack of oxygen also negatively affects health and individual performance. Poor indoor air quality can quickly lead to productivity losses of between 30% and 50%. This is important not only in the office, but also when working remotely or at home in general. Because reduced performance leads to mistakes, which in turn cause additional stress, and possibly dissatisfaction and irritability.
The air-Q air quality analyzer, which measures the quality of the air we breathe and indoor air, records all factors that influence well-being and performance, and calculates the air-Q Performance Index™ for the air we breathe, based on scientific studies and research.
The calculation of the air-Q performance index is based on a cumulative procedure, grounded in current performance studies that have analyzed performance losses due to specific loads in the breathing air. If, for example, a high carbon dioxide content in the air causes a 20% reduction in performance and a high temperature causes a 10% reduction, the performance index is calculated as follows: 100% – 20% (CO₂ reduction) – 10% (temperature reduction) = 70%
